Under the leadership of Academy of the Sacred Heart educator Dr. Wil Tyrrell, Sacred Heart students in eighth through twelfth grade recently competed in the annual South Central District Rally held at Nicholls State University.
Each year, more than a quarter of a million Louisiana high school students participate in nine District Rallies held throughout the state by the Louisiana High School Rally Association (LHSRA) to promote keen competition and to recognize academic excellence. Top performers then advance to the Louisiana State Rally.
This year, 31 Sacred Heart students qualified for State Rally, sixteen of whom placed in the top three in their respective subject areas. These gifted students next move on to the next step in the competition, State Rally Competition at Louisiana State University on March 4, 2023.
